Boa Morte and Kilbane on their way to Hull

By footballcup on  From footballcupleague.com
HULL, England (AFP) - Premier League newcomers Hull have agreed a fee with West Ham for Portuguese winger Luis Boa Morte and are hoping to reach a similar accord with Wigan over Kevin Kilbane. Manager Phil Brown is hopeful both deals can be concluded before Saturday’s meeting with Arsenal, and admitted he was keen to freshen up a squad that, after a strong start to their first campaign in the top flight, has won only once in their last 12 matches. West Ham´s Tristan sinks self-destructing Stoke

By footballcup on  From footballcupleague.com
LONDON (AFP) - West Ham striker Diego Tristan stole a 2-1 win over 10-man Stoke after City striker Ricardo Fuller was sent off for punching his own team-mate at Upton Park on Sunday. Tristan's first goal for the Hammers was perfectly timed with two minutes to play after Carlton Cole had cancelled out Abdoulaye Faye's early opener for Stoke. Boa Morte Leaves West Ham

By Ghanasoccernet on  From ghanasoccernet.com
Fulham West Ham United Luis Boa Morte has left by mutual consent. The 33-year old Portuguese midfielder joined the Hammers from back in 2007 and despite having a year to run on his contract, has departed Upton Park. Boa Morte admitted he was leaving East London with a heavy heart but was looking forward to the next chapter of his career. “I am sad to leave West Ham as I have made a lot of friends here. Pintado, Boa Morte leave respective clubs

By robby007 on  From football-transfers.co.uk
Gorka Pintado and Luis Boa Morte have left Swansea City and West Ham United respectively by mutual consent. Both Pintado and Boa Morte had a year left on their contracts at their respective clubs but had them terminated so that they could seek greener pastures. Spanish striker Pintado, who arrived at the Welsh club from Granada had fallen down the pecking order at the Liberty Stadium following the arrival of Danny Graham.
